小编典典

在 Bash 中不指定索引的情况下向数组添加新元素

all

有没有办法$array[] = 'foo';在 bash vs 中做类似 PHP 的事情:

array[0]='foo'
array[1]='bar'

阅读 94

收藏
2022-03-01

共1个答案

小编典典

就在这里:

ARRAY=()
ARRAY+=('foo')
ARRAY+=('bar')

Bash 参考手册

在赋值语句为 shell 变量或数组索引(请参阅数组)赋值的上下文中,“+=”运算符可用于附加或添加到变量的先前值。

2022-03-01